MISSION STATEMENT

book and pen

The Writing and Reading Center supports those students enrolled in classes within the English, Reading, and ESL disciplines and promotes literacy throughout the college by providing content-area reading and writing instruction.

CENTER RULES

In order for the WRC to be a productive learning environment, please follow these policies:

  • No cell phones, food or drinks of any kind.
  • Computers are for class work only.
  • Cash is required for printing. Copies cost 10 cents per page.
  • Machines left unoccupied for longer than 10 minutes may be reassigned.
  • One student per workstation.
  • Children are not permitted in the Writing and Reading Center.
  • Non discrimination and prohibition of harassment policies apply to all Writing and Reading Center activities.
